本文整理匯總了Java中android.widget.EditText.setOnClickListener方法的典型用法代碼示例。如果您正苦於以下問題:Java EditText.setOnClickListener方法的具體用法?Java EditText.setOnClickListener怎麽用?Java EditText.setOnClickListener使用的例子?那麽, 這裏精選的方法代碼示例或許可以為您提供幫助。您也可以進一步了解該方法所在類android.widget.EditText
的用法示例。
在下文中一共展示了EditText.setOnClickListener方法的15個代碼示例,這些例子默認根據受歡迎程度排序。您可以為喜歡或者感覺有用的代碼點讚,您的評價將有助於係統推薦出更棒的Java代碼示例。
示例1: setDatePickerListener
import android.widget.EditText; //導入方法依賴的package包/類
private void setDatePickerListener(final EditText birthday) {
birthday.setOnClickListener(new View.OnClickListener() {
@Override public void onClick(View v) {
showDatePicker((EditText) v);
}
});
}
示例2: initView
import android.widget.EditText; //導入方法依賴的package包/類
private void initView(View view)
{
lv_chatting= (ListView) view.findViewById(R.id.lv_chatting);
btn_chatting_send= (Button) view.findViewById(R.id.btn_chatting_send);
et_chatting_text= (EditText) view.findViewById(R.id.et_chatting_text);
//適配器初始化以及與ListView的綁定
adapter=new ChattingAdapter(mList);
lv_chatting.setAdapter(adapter);
//取消ListView的分割線
lv_chatting.setDivider(null);
//機器人歡迎話語
showButlerResponse("你好,人家是向瑋鑫的小管家啦~");
btn_chatting_send.setOnClickListener(this);
et_chatting_text.setOnClickListener(this);
}
示例3: initEditText
import android.widget.EditText; //導入方法依賴的package包/類
private void initEditText() {
mEditText = (EditText) findViewById(R.id.input);
mEditText.setFocusableInTouchMode(true);
mInputContainer = (LinearLayout) findViewById(R.id.input_container);
OnClickListener listener = v -> {
if (mWindow != null) {
mWindow.requestWindowFocus();
mEditText.requestFocus();
}
};
mEditText.setOnClickListener(listener);
mInputContainer.setOnClickListener(listener);
}
示例4: beautyEditText
import android.widget.EditText; //導入方法依賴的package包/類
protected void beautyEditText(final EditText mEditText, String hintStr, TextWatcher mTextWatcher) {
mEditText.setHint(hintStr);
mEditText.setHintTextColor(Color.parseColor("#1e0d0d0d"));
mEditText.setTextColor(Color.parseColor("#0d0d0d"));
SDKUtils.setBackground(mEditText, this.crMgmt.getDrawable("uac_input", true));
mEditText.setTextSize(16.0f);
if (mTextWatcher != null) {
mEditText.addTextChangedListener(mTextWatcher);
}
mEditText.setOnClickListener(new OnClickListener() {
public void onClick(View v) {
mEditText.setSelection(mEditText.length());
mEditText.requestFocus();
mEditText.setFocusable(true);
}
});
}
示例5: initViews
import android.widget.EditText; //導入方法依賴的package包/類
@Override
public void initViews() {
post_recycler = (RecyclerView) findViewById(R.id.post_recycler);
text_quit = (TextView) findViewById(R.id.text_quit);
text_save = (TextView) findViewById(R.id.text_save);
text_send = (TextView) findViewById(R.id.text_send);
headView = LayoutInflater.from(this).inflate(R.layout.beegree_post_head_view, null);
footView = LayoutInflater.from(this).inflate(R.layout.beegree_post_foot_view, null);
image_cover_button = (ImageView) headView.findViewById(R.id.image_cover_button);
edit_title = (EditText) headView.findViewById(R.id.edit_title);
edit_title_place = (EditText) headView.findViewById(R.id.edit_title_place);
post_header = (RelativeLayout) headView.findViewById(R.id.post_header);
image_cover = (SimpleDraweeView) headView.findViewById(R.id.image_cover);
image_set_cover = (ImageView) headView.findViewById(R.id.image_set_cover);
image_delete_cover = (ImageView) headView.findViewById(R.id.image_delete_cover);
adapter = new MyAdapter(PostActivity.this, this);
linearLayoutManager = new LinearLayoutManager(this);
edit_title.setOnClickListener(this);
edit_title_place.setOnClickListener(this);
}
示例6: onCreate
import android.widget.EditText; //導入方法依賴的package包/類
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_upload);
mStorageRef = FirebaseStorage.getInstance().getReference();
t1 = (EditText) findViewById(R.id.editText2);
buttonUpload = (Button)findViewById(R.id.button3);
if (c == 0){
fc();
}
t1.setOnClickListener(this);
buttonUpload.setOnClickListener(this);
}
示例7: onCreate
import android.widget.EditText; //導入方法依賴的package包/類
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.title_editor);
// Get the uri of the note whose title we want to edit
mUri = getIntent().getData();
// Get a cursor to access the note
mCursor = managedQuery(mUri, PROJECTION, null, null, null);
// Set up click handlers for the text field and button
mText = (EditText) this.findViewById(R.id.title);
mText.setOnClickListener(this);
Button b = (Button) findViewById(R.id.ok);
b.setOnClickListener(this);
}
示例8: onCreate
import android.widget.EditText; //導入方法依賴的package包/類
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_add_edit_habit);
habitNameText = (EditText) findViewById(R.id.edit_habit_name);
habitDateText = (EditText) findViewById(R.id.edit_date);
habitDateText.setOnClickListener(this);
habitDaysText = (EditText) findViewById(R.id.edit_days);
habitDaysText.setOnClickListener(this);
addHabitButton = (Button) findViewById(R.id.add_habit_button);
addHabitButton.setOnClickListener(this);
cancelAddButton = (Button) findViewById(R.id.cancel_add_button);
cancelAddButton.setOnClickListener(this);
}
示例9: initView
import android.widget.EditText; //導入方法依賴的package包/類
private void initView() {
mChatTxt = (TextView) findViewById(R.id.app_watch_chattxt);
mChatTxt.setOnClickListener(this);
mHostTxt = (TextView) findViewById(R.id.app_watch_hosttxt);
mHostTxt.setOnClickListener(this);
mMessagesendlayout = (LinearLayout) findViewById(R.id.app_watch_msg_send_layout);
mZhubolayout = (RelativeLayout) findViewById(R.id.app_watch_zhubo_layout);
mChatzhubomsg = (RelativeLayout) findViewById(R.id.app_watch_chat_zhubo_msg);
mDanmakuView = (IDanmakuView) findViewById(R.id.app_watch_danmakuview);
mMessagesView = (RecyclerView) findViewById(R.id.app_watch_msg_receive_layout);
mMessagesView.setLayoutManager(new LinearLayoutManager(this));
mMessagesView.setAdapter(mAdapter);
mEditMsg = (EditText) findViewById(R.id.app_watch_editimg);
mEditMsg.setOnFocusChangeListener(new View.OnFocusChangeListener() {
@Override
public void onFocusChange(View v, boolean hasFocus) {
if (hasFocus) {
showPopFormBottom();
}
}
});
mEditMsg.setOnClickListener(this);
}
示例10: initView
import android.widget.EditText; //導入方法依賴的package包/類
private void initView() {
mCourierCom = (EditText) findViewById(R.id.courier_com);
mCourierCom.setOnClickListener(this);
mCourierNo = (EditText) findViewById(R.id.courier_no);
mCourierNo.setOnClickListener(this);
mGetCourier = (Button) findViewById(R.id.get_courier);
mGetCourier.setOnClickListener(this);
mCourierList = (ListView) findViewById(R.id.courier_list);
}
示例11: initEditText
import android.widget.EditText; //導入方法依賴的package包/類
private void initEditText() {
mEditText = (EditText) findViewById(R.id.input);
mEditText.setFocusableInTouchMode(true);
mInputContainer = (LinearLayout) findViewById(R.id.input_container);
OnClickListener listener = new OnClickListener() {
@Override
public void onClick(View v) {
if (mWindow != null) {
mWindow.requestWindowFocus();
mEditText.requestFocus();
}
}
};
mEditText.setOnClickListener(listener);
mInputContainer.setOnClickListener(listener);
}
示例12: onCreate
import android.widget.EditText; //導入方法依賴的package包/類
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.frm_manutencao_cliente);
mOperacao = getIntent().getExtras().getString("Operacao");
if (mOperacao.matches("I"))
setTitle(getString(R.string.i_001));
if (mOperacao.matches("A")) {
setTitle(getString(R.string.a_002));
}
edtNome = (EditText) findViewById(R.id.edtNome);
edtFone_1 = (EditText) findViewById(R.id.edtFone_1);
edtFone_2 = (EditText) findViewById(R.id.edtFone_2);
edtEmail = (EditText) findViewById(R.id.edtEmail);
edtEndereco = (EditText) findViewById(R.id.edtEndereco);
edtObservacoes = (EditText) findViewById(R.id.edtObservacoes);
edtFone_1.addTextChangedListener(Mask.insert("(##) ####-####", edtFone_1));
edtFone_2.addTextChangedListener(Mask.insert("(##) ####-####", edtFone_2));
edtDtCadastro = (EditText) findViewById(R.id.edtDtCadastro);
edtDtCadastro.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
int iAno = Calendar.getInstance().get(Calendar.YEAR);
int iMes = Calendar.getInstance().get(Calendar.MONTH);
int iDia = Calendar.getInstance().get(Calendar.DAY_OF_MONTH);
if (edtDtCadastro.getText().toString().trim().length() != 0) {
iDia = Integer.valueOf(edtDtCadastro.getText().toString().split("\\/")[0]);
iMes = Integer.valueOf(edtDtCadastro.getText().toString().split("\\/")[1]) - 1;
iAno = Integer.valueOf(edtDtCadastro.getText().toString().split("\\/")[2]);
}
DatePickerDialog datePickerDialog = new DatePickerDialog(frmManutencaoClientes.this, new DatePickerDialog.OnDateSetListener() {
public void onDateSet(DatePicker view, int year, int monthOfYear, int dayOfMonth) {
Calendar newDate = Calendar.getInstance();
newDate.set(year, monthOfYear, dayOfMonth);
edtDtCadastro.setText(Funcoes.dateFormat.format(newDate.getTime()));
}
}, iAno, iMes, iDia);
datePickerDialog.show();
}
});
leitura();
}
示例13: onCreate
import android.widget.EditText; //導入方法依賴的package包/類
@Override
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_login);
loginButton = (Button) findViewById(R.id.login_button);
usernameText = (EditText) findViewById(R.id.username_text);
usernameInputLayout = (TextInputLayout) findViewById(R.id.username_input_layout);
pwInputLayout = (TextInputLayout) findViewById(R.id.pw_input_layout);
setToolbar(R.id.login_toolbar, true);
getWindow().setSoftInputMode(WindowManager.LayoutParams.SOFT_INPUT_STATE_ALWAYS_HIDDEN);
loginButton.setOnClickListener(this);
usernameText.setOnClickListener(this);
if (!TextUtils.isEmpty(username)) {
usernameText.setText(username);
}
}
示例14: init
import android.widget.EditText; //導入方法依賴的package包/類
private void init(final Context context, AttributeSet attrs) {
this.context = context;
LayoutInflater.from(context).inflate(R.layout.chat_primary_menu, this);
editText = (EditText) findViewById(R.id.et_sendmessage);
buttonSetModeKeyboard = findViewById(R.id.btn_set_mode_keyboard);
edittext_layout = (RelativeLayout) findViewById(R.id.edittext_layout);
buttonSetModeVoice = findViewById(R.id.btn_set_mode_voice);
buttonSend = findViewById(R.id.btn_send);
buttonPressToSpeak = findViewById(R.id.btn_press_to_speak);
faceNormal = (ImageView) findViewById(R.id.iv_face_normal);
faceChecked = (ImageView) findViewById(R.id.iv_face_checked);
faceLayout = (RelativeLayout) findViewById(R.id.rl_face);
buttonMore = (Button) findViewById(R.id.btn_more);
buttonSend.setOnClickListener(this);
buttonSetModeKeyboard.setOnClickListener(this);
buttonSetModeVoice.setOnClickListener(this);
buttonMore.setOnClickListener(this);
faceLayout.setOnClickListener(this);
editText.setOnClickListener(this);
editText.requestFocus();
// 監聽文字框
editText.addTextChangedListener(new EdittextWatcher(){
@Override
public void onTextChanged(CharSequence s, int start, int before, int count) {
if (!TextUtils.isEmpty(s)) {
buttonMore.setVisibility(View.GONE);
buttonSend.setVisibility(View.VISIBLE);
} else {
buttonMore.setVisibility(View.VISIBLE);
buttonSend.setVisibility(View.GONE);
}
}
});
buttonPressToSpeak.setOnTouchListener(new View.OnTouchListener() {
@Override
public boolean onTouch(View v, MotionEvent event) {
if(listener != null){
return listener.onPressToSpeakBtnTouch(v, event);
}
return false;
}
});
}
示例15: init
import android.widget.EditText; //導入方法依賴的package包/類
/**
* 初始化控件
*
* @param context
* 上下文對象
*/
private void init(Context context) {
this.mContext = context;
mSearchView = View.inflate(context, R.layout.search_view_layout, this);
msearchEditLayout = (RelativeLayout) mSearchView.findViewById(R.id.search_container);
mSliderView = (SliderView) mSearchView.findViewById(R.id.citys_bladeview);
mContentListView = (ListView) mSearchView.findViewById(R.id.content_list);
// mSearchEt = (EditText) mSearchView.findViewById(R.id.search_edit);
mLoadingLayout = (LinearLayout) mSearchView.findViewById(R.id.content_list_empty);
mCityContentLayout = (RelativeLayout) mSearchView.findViewById(R.id.city_content_container);
mSearchEdit = (EditText) mSearchView.findViewById(R.id.search_edit);
mSearchResultsLv = (ListView) findViewById(R.id.search_list);
mSearchResultLayout = (FrameLayout) mSearchView.findViewById(R.id.search_content_container);
mClearBtn = (ImageButton) mSearchView.findViewById(R.id.ib_clear_text);
mSearchEmptyTv = (TextView) findViewById(R.id.search_empty);
setClearListener(mClearBtn);
setResultListrener();
android.view.ViewGroup.LayoutParams layoutParams = new LayoutParams(
LayoutParams.MATCH_PARENT, LayoutParams.MATCH_PARENT);
mSearchView.setLayoutParams(layoutParams);
mSearchEdit.setOnClickListener(new OnClickListener() {
@Override
public void onClick(View v) {
if(mHistoryResults!=null&&!TextUtils.isEmpty(mSearchEdit.getText())) {
mHistoryResults.clear();
}
}
});
// 默認顯示城市列表界麵
hideSearchResultLayout();
// 模糊查詢監聽處理
handleSearchEditText(mSearchEdit);
}